Purpose:mesa County Is Using FFY21 5307 Small Urban Area Formula Funding in the Amount of $1912603 (full Apportionment) for Grand Valley Transit (gvt).activities to Be PERFORMED:FFY21 5307 Funds Will Be Used to Cover Fixed Route Operating Assistance Preventive Maintenance Ada Paratransit Operating Assistance and Security Expenditures for GVT. Expected Outcomes:these Formula Funds Will Maintain Service Levels for Mesa County Transit Services.intended Beneficiaries:mesa County Riders Mostly Include the Transportation Disadvantaged (including the Elderly and Disabled) for Access to Employment Education Medical Shopping and Personal Trips. Complementary Paratransit Service Under Ada Regulations Is Provided. Based on Our Ridership Survey Completed in 2015 58% of Riders Have an Annual Household Income of Less Than $15000 and 14% Are 55 Years of Age or Older.subrecipient Activities:noneprogram Requirements:- 1% of the FY21 Apportionment Is Dedicated to Security ($19126 Federal)- 20% of the FY21 Apportionment Is Used for Ada Paratransitsupporting Documentation:- Tip/stip- Long Range Plan- Upwp- Governors Split Letterlocal Funds Are Derived From an Intergovernmental Agreement (IGA) Between Mesa County Grand Junction Fruita and Palisade and Are From the General Funds of Each Entity. Mesa County Anticipates Expenses Under Pre Award Authority in the Initial FFR to Be Approximately $35000.
